Description gyptazy 2024-03-05 12:52:45 UTC
Hey,

we needed to upgrade to Go 1.22 which is (or at least should be) included in FBSD 14's pkg tree. According to https://www.freshports.org/lang/go122 this has lastly been  updated on 2024-02-20 21:08:00. So, this is already a few days old.

You can also find the built binary artifact here: https://pkg.freebsd.org/FreeBSD:14:amd64/latest/All/go122-1.22.0.pkg 

Afterwards, the pkg metadata should get updated but they still don't provide any reference to this package.
